How much do part time weekend cna j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time weekend cna in Indiana is $19.09,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.58 and $21.49 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Why do so many CNAs quit?

Many CNAs quit due to low pay, physically demanding work, high stress levels, and limited opportunities for advancement. The job often involves long hours, emotional strain, and inadequate staffing, which can lead to burnout and job dissatisfaction.

What are Part Time Weekend CNAs?

Part Time Weekend CNAs are Certified Nursing Assistants who work primarily during weekends, typically for fewer hours than full-time staff. Their responsibilities include assisting patients with daily living activities, monitoring vital signs, and providing basic care under the supervision of nursing staff. These positions are ideal for those seeking flexible schedules or supplemental income and are commonly found in hospitals, nursing homes, and assisted living facilities.

What are the typical responsibilities and work schedules for a Part Time Weekend CNA?

As a Part Time Weekend CNA (Certified Nursing Assistant), you will primarily provide basic patient care such as assisting with bathing, dressing, feeding, and mobility during weekend shifts. The role often involves working 8- or 12-hour shifts on Saturdays and Sundays, with the possibility of occasional holiday coverage. CNAs collaborate closely with nurses, other CNAs, and healthcare staff to ensure patient comfort and safety, and must be adaptable to varying patient needs and a fast-paced environment. This schedule can offer flexibility for those balancing other commitments or seeking supplemental income.
